Output 904ac962b1874965821991930cf34aeedd18d34cee888c0e958a32a5f79befc2:43

value
857712413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a5ab8c8dd69fa8117ae5c7e3ed451bfb3a7b10f OP_EQUAL
address
MAJWUszY6TPRXwde8p4iw55ts4iH5SwX64
transaction
904ac962b1874965821991930cf34aeedd18d34cee888c0e958a32a5f79befc2
spent
true